Title :
Robust fingertip tracking for constructing an intelligent room

Abstract :
In a watch-over system, the machine has to detect intention of human user according to circumstance, and such detection has to be able to be achieved naturally without special interface gadget like a hand controller. Hence, in this paper, we propose a hand detection and fingertip tracking method for use in an intelligent room. We are constructing an intelligent room in which any user can control home appliances with intuitive gestures. The presented intelligent room is a room in which home appliances and an interaction monitoring robot for elderly people are operated using intuitive gestures, without any additional equipment and any restriction for positions. The proposed method detects the hand region from a range data, which is robust for environmental changing in complex background. Using weak classifiers, the shape of extracted hand and direction of the fingertip is estimated without needing to know the location of the face. These processes are computationally fast enough to track an object in real time. In addition, characters written on a virtual 2D plane by the user´s finger movement were estimated using incremental simple PCA for operator recognition.
